### Escalation — Farebend Pricing Experiment

If the experiment arm shows ticket prices deviating more than 15% from the control baseline, or checkout error rates exceed 2% for ten consecutive minutes, pause the experiment via the Farebend toggle before investigating. Document the timestamp, affected cohorts, and the toggle state in the incident log. If revenue impact is suspected, loop in the pricing lead immediately by email.

escalation mailbox, kagef-kawef: frador_zorix@tolvaqlabs.internal

During Tallowgrain image slimming, the recovery account for the build registry can become locked if the distroless base strips the auth helper. Verify the slimmed layer retains /etc/recovery.d before retrying. If three attempts fail, the registry escalates to manual recovery, which requires the operator to enter the passphrase that follows.

recovery phrase for fahof-fawip: casael-fenael-wenix

# Break-Glass: Fernwheel Public API

Fernwheel's REST API uses cursor pagination; the paging service signs each cursor. If the signing backend fails, clients receive 500s on every page past the first. Break-glass: enable unsigned-cursor fallback via the emergency admin console. Only on-call leads may do this; log it in the incident channel. New team members: read the pagination runbook first. The console's recovery passphrase is listed below.

vault phrase of yaguf-hahaf = druath-holix